Despite having roots at MIT that span more than 60 years, nuclear engineering is relatively new compared to other engineering disciplines, and its many applications will benefit society in areas from healthcare and radiation detection to space exploration and advanced materials. This physics topic covers the key laws of thermodynamics – the study of how energy is used and transferred throughout a system – as well as the basics of statistical mechanics, including microstates and entropy. Medical physicists apply their technical knowledge of physics to the practice of medicine in order to help with the diagnosis, treatment and prevention of various diseases, illnesses and health conditions.
